NLV7SZ97DFT2G by Onsemi

NLV7SZ97DFT2G by Onsemi is a CMOS logic IC with 6.3ns propagation delay, suitable for military applications. It operates at 3.3V power supply, has a load capacitance of 50pF, and features Schmitt Trigger technology. The package is small outline with dual terminals and matte tin finish, making it ideal for high-temp environments.

Onsemi

Established in 1999, Onsemi is a leading global provider of power and image-sensing technologies. They are dedicated to building a better future for the automotive, industrial, cloud, medical, and IoT markets. Onsemi's core technologies include analog, digital, and mixed-signal products that offer innovative solutions for advanced automotive systems; highly reliable power management products for industrial applications; low-cost imaging solutions for medical equipment and consumer electronics; and robust communication architectures for the Internet of Things (IoT).
